Police say baby suffered major injuries in DUI crash
A car slammed into a wall, leaving a 6-month-old and a 21-year-old male passenger with major injuries in Santa Paula Tuesday evening.
According to Ventura California Highway Patrol, the crash happened at about 5:50 p.m. on State Route 150 in Santa Paula. The driver of a car traveling eastbound drove off the roadway for unknown reasons and collided with a block wall and fences of homes located to the north of Highway 150, west of Mupu Elementary School.
The driver of the car was identified as Helen Salazar, 28, of Santa Paula. Inside of the vehicle were five passengers: a 5-year-old, 3-year-old, and 6-month-old, along with two other adult passengers. CHP reported the 6-month-old and the 21-year-old suffered major injuries and were taken to Ventura County Medical Center.
The other three passengers suffered minor and moderate injuries and were taken to local hospitals, according to CHP.
Salazar suffered just minor injuries and was arrested for felony driving under the influence of alcohol. A booking photo is unavailable at this time. CHP also said it appeared two of the children were not wearing seat belts.
